Emilio De Giorgi is Head of the Antitrust practice in Italy and has over 20 years’ experience of assisting Italian and multinational companies in behavioral investigations before the Italian Antitrust Authority and the European Commission (including cartels, abuse of dominance position, unfair commercial practices and misleading advertising), obtaining merger clearances at national and European levels and coordinating multi-jurisdictional filings.
Emilio is a market leader in antitrust private enforcement with extensive experience in antitrust litigations before the Italian courts in terms of number, value, complexity and market-first cases worked on.
